Hematology Analyzers and Reagents Market
The global Hematology Analyzers and Reagents market was valued at USD 10,805.76 million in 2025 and is projected to reach USD 21,657.24 million by 2035, expanding at a CAGR of 7.2% over the forecast period. Growth is driven by increasing demand for automated hematology testing, rising prevalence of hematological disorders, and technological advancements in diagnostic instrumentation. The market encompasses instruments such as fully automated, semi-automated, and point-of-care analyzers, alongside reagents and consumables essential for accurate hematological assessments.

Growth drivers
Pulling the market up
- Rising prevalence of hematological disorders The increasing incidence of anemia, leukemia, and thrombotic conditions is driving demand for accurate and timely hematological testing, supporting market growth.
- Technological advancements in hematology analyzers Automation, digital integration, and AI-enabled data analytics are enhancing the precision, efficiency, and scalability of hematology diagnostics, fostering adoption of advanced systems.
- Expansion of healthcare infrastructure in emerging markets Growth in hospital networks, commercial laboratories, and government reference facilities in Asia-Pacific, Latin America, and the Middle East & Africa is expanding the addressable market for hematology analyzers and reagents.
Restraints
Holding it back
- High cost of advanced hematology systems Fully automated and high-end analyzers require significant capital investment, limiting adoption in budget-constrained healthcare settings and smaller laboratories.
- Stringent regulatory requirements Compliance with clinical diagnostic standards and approval processes for reagents and instruments can delay market entry and increase operational complexity for manufacturers.
- Shortage of skilled laboratory personnel The complexity of modern hematology analyzers necessitates trained technicians, and a global shortage of such professionals may constrain market expansion in certain regions.

2 Instruments 1 Reagents & Con The market is segmented by product type, application, price range, end user, and region. Instruments include fully automated (5-part, 6-part, 3-part), point-of-care, and semi-automated analyzers, while reagents and consumables cover reagents, slide strainers/makers, controls, and calibrators.

Regulatory landscape
Policy and standards affecting the forecast
Material regulatory shifts across the major regional markets. The report tracks these quarter-by-quarter and quantifies their forecast impact.
-
United States
FDA CDER/CBER approves new drugs and biologics; typical NDA review 10 months (standard), 6 months (priority). IRA drug price negotiation covers first 10 Medicare Part D drugs 2026, expanding annually. CMS coverage decisions gate market access. State-level PBM reform + 340B changes reshape distribution.
-
European Union
EMA centralised procedure mandatory for biotech, oncology, HIV, orphan drugs — 210-day evaluation timeline. HTA Regulation (EU 2021/2282) unifies clinical assessment across member states from 2025. Joint clinical assessment for cancer + advanced therapies 2025, orphans 2028. GDPR + national health data laws govern secondary use of clinical data.
-
China / APAC
NMPA reform since 2015 reduced approval times from 5+ years to ~14 months; ICH-aligned data acceptance. Volume-based procurement (VBP) rounds 1-11 have negotiated pricing for 500+ drugs (avg 50-80% reduction). National Reimbursement Drug List (NRDL) annual negotiation determines Chinese market access.
-
Global standards
ICH (International Council for Harmonisation) guidelines adopted by FDA, EMA, PMDA, NMPA, Health Canada, and Swissmedic. WHO Prequalification enables procurement by UN agencies and major donors. USP, EP, JP pharmacopoeia standards govern drug quality worldwide. GxP quality standards (GCP, GMP, GLP, GVP) universal.

• What are some of the market's driving forces?
The market for hematology analyzers and reagents is thought to be primarily driven by the rising prevalence of blood disorders. Hematology analyzers and reagents are in greater demand as blood illnesses like anaemia, leukemia, and lymphoma become increasingly prevalent. Another cause is the ageing of the population, as older people are more susceptible to blood problems and need frequent blood testing. The demand for automated systems and technological developments are also propelling the market for hematology analyzers and reagents. The ability to conduct blood tests in many situations, including point-of-care testing, thanks to the development of compact and portable hematology analyzers has increased demand for these products. -
